Game data

Configuration file(s) location

System Location
Windows H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Darkling Room\Dark Fall - Ghost Vigil
Steam Play (Linux) <Steam-folder>/steamapps/compatdata/1169020/pfx/[Note 2]

Save game data location

System Location
Windows %USERPROFILE%\AppData\LocalLow\Darkling Room\Dark Fall - Ghost Vigil\
Steam Play (Linux) <Steam-folder>/steamapps/compatdata/1169020/pfx/[Note 2]

Graphics feature State Notes
Widescreen resolution
Only 16:9 and 16:10 resolutions are available in the launcher.
Multi-monitor
Ultra-widescreen
Game ignores resolution selection and runs at desktop resolution in borderless windowed mode, making it possible to use ultra-widescreen to some extent. Most object examination screens are pillarboxed 16:9 or have visual glitches on the sides.
4K Ultra HD
Field of view (FOV)
Windowed
Borderless fullscreen windowed
Borderless is default. To enable exclusive see Unity/Exclusive fullscreen mode.
